Learning College Principles

 

Terry O’Banion writes “The learning college places learning first and provides educational experiences for learners anyway, anyplace, anytime”.

The learning college is based on six key principles.

1.  The learning college creates substantive change in individual learners.

2.  The learning college engages learners as full partners in the learning process, with
     learners assuming primary responsibility for their own choices.

3.  The learning college creates and offers as many options for learning as possible.

4.  The learning college assists learners to form and participate in collaborative learning
     activities.

5.  The learning college defines the roles of the learning facilitators by the needs of the
     learners.

6.  The learning college and its learning facilitators succeed only when improved and
     expanded learning can be documented for its learners.
